    I would like to inform everyone on the very good service I received from Nesbit's after sending in my 2009 SM GMT 50th Anniv. for its first service.

    The watch had slowly started to act up over the last year where the reserve power would drop off more and more along with other indications showing I needed to have it serviced. Because it was my daily watch and I liked it so much I wore it longer than I should have. I finally decided to put it in the drawer to force myself from making it worse and to also save up the cash for the service (it's part of how we budget things in our home). I checked a number of posts to see the experience folks were having across the country at different shops. After two months of saving and researching, I sent out a couple emails to prospective shops. After getting my numerous questions answered by Jan Nesbit; I sent the watch off to her. Her initial estimate was 30 days so I was quite surprised when she indicated the watch would be finished early at approximately the 16-17 day timeframe. I asked her if they normally replace the mainspring during a service and she said not unless it showed signs of needing it. Given the relatively small cost of a new one, I asked her just to swap mine out. After all, given this was the first time the watch was being serviced and the first one had gone from 2009-2016, I looked at it as cheap insurance. As it turned out, they ended up replacing it at no extra charge. They were careful not to over-polish the case or bracelet which I've heard a number of owners complain about when sending it to other shops. At least with this year Seamaster, you can really change the look by buffing it to a high shine in the wrong places.

    All in all, Jan was very patient, knowledgeable, and answered emails very quickly. Something else that sets them apart is that they offer the longest warranty of any shop I know at 30 months. Given their history, I shouldn't need to exercise that but 2.5 yrs from a shop that has been doing their caliber of work is a great warranty and piece of mind to have.
